Fork Real Community Café Inc-Improving Quality of Life through Food Access and Workforce Development

Meet Lucas, He found Fork Real through volunteer opportunities for his homeschool group two years ago. He and his mom began volunteering together at the cafe helping with food prep and delivering weekly lunches to Zion Lutheran School. Lucas has a great personality and likes to engage with people (we think it’s a natural gift.). Last summer, Lucas expanded his job training schools with our food truck events. He was the face of Fork Real during family food truck nights and other community events. The food truck not only serves as a social enterprise, it also serves as another training tool for students and young adults, Lucas has experienced personal growth at Fork Real and is not afraid to share his heart and experiences at public events. IF we could clone Lucas, we would.
